Abstract: | The object of this research in the queueing theory is the Functional-Strong-Law-of-Large-Numbers (FSLLN) under the conditions of heavy traffic in Multiphase Queueing Systems (MQS). FSLLN is known as a fluid limit or fluid approximation. In this paper, FSLLN is proved for the values of important probabilistic characteristics of MQS investigated as well for the total waiting time of a customer and the waiting time of a customer |
